The workshop manual states:

The tailgate assembly consists of the following:
  • Tailgate
  • Tailgate hinges (roller assembly)
  • Tailgate support cables
  • Torsion rod (if equipped)
  • Tailgate damper (if equipped)
  • Tailgate step (if equipped)
  • Tailgate step handle (if equipped)
  • Rear view camera (if equipped)
  • Power locking tailgate latch release (if equipped)
Searching does seem to indicate that the torsion bar is mainly for lift-assist as it makes the tailgate lighter. And the Damper is used for a soft-open effect. Also see this thread where some folks got dealer to agree to a mis-built.

Think of a garage door torsion spring. Makes the door easier to lift but doesn't necessarily prevent it from slamming shut. Depends on the balance point. I do agree Ford does a poor job describing this feature.

The 'torsion bar' works only to ASSIST in LIFTING the tail gate, as it's 'torsion' springs in that direction... the tail gate is heavy enough, though, that it FALLS by itself, otherwise...

The 'dampener' shock works only to help soften/slow the FALL of the tail gate, when opening...

these are both two different things, and two different options, though some of the higher trims may already include one, or both... for some of us, we may only have the LIFT ASSIST, like my PRO SR, and I added an aftermarket opening SHOCK...
